Abstract
An exercise device upon which a user generally standing upright supported by foot platforms suspended from a frame via linkages in which the linkage lengths and pivot points correspond generally to the users upper and lower legs and hip and knee joints. This device not only allows natural free and spontaneous leg movement, able to simulate such exercises as walking, jogging, running, stepping, skiing or gliding, bicycling, climbing, reverse action and various isolated leg exercises, where the exercises can be performed at random generally without the need to reconfigure the device. This device preferably includes an isolation system capable of simulating natural forces throughout the entire range of movement in the horizontal and/or vertical plane. A safety/suspension system can be provided, alone or in combination with the isolation system, to resist sudden foot movement in the same direction, yet allows a slow and controlled tilting of the linkages whereby the user may simulate uphill and downhill travel.

22. An exercise device comprising:
-
a base member;
a support mechanism connected to said base member;
a leg linkage mechanism coupled to said support mechanism, said leg linkage mechanism defining a pair of leg linkages each having an upper leg linkage member and a lower leg linkage member;
a drive mechanism coupled to said support mechanism for selectively adjusting a displacement distance between said leg linkage mechanism and said base member;
a resistance mechanism coupled to said support mechanism for providing variable resistance to each one of said pair of leg linkages, said resistance mechanism includes a pair of gear mechanisms and a pair of first resistance elements, each of said gear mechanisms being coupled to a respective one of said bracket members, each of said first resistance elements including a resistance cord, each of said resistance cords being coupled to a respective one of said pair of gear mechanisms;
a pair of second resistance elements each having respective first ends coupled to said support mechanism, each said second resistance elements having opposing second ends respectively coupled to each one of said pair of leg linkages;
a suspension mechanism contiguous to and rotatable about a portion of said support mechanism;
a spring bar coupled to said support mechanism and a portion of said suspension mechanism, said spring bar controlling a user'"'"'s ability to simulate uphill and downhill travel; and
a leg interlink mechanism coupled to said leg linkage mechanism for providing controlled opposite displacement of said leg linkages.
